Government Reduces Subsidised LPG Refill Limit for Ujjwala Beneficiaries

Government Cuts Ujjwala LPG Subsidy Coverage to Four Cylinders Annually. Know The Reason

June 9, 2026

The Centre has revised the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ana (PMUY) by reducing the number of LPG cylinders eligible for subsidy from nine to four per year. While the annual subsidised refill limit has been lowered, the government will continue providing a subsidy of Rs 300 per 14.2-kg cylinder directly to beneficiaries' bank accounts.
